Court rules NEXUS cards can't be cancelled for minor rules infractions
A recent Federal Court decision could make it more difficult for Canadian government officials to cancel someone's NEXUS trusted-traveller card for a minor infraction.

Halifax breaks record after welcoming massive container ship
The largest container ship to ever call on North America's east coast has arrived in Halifax.
The Marco Polo cruised into the Port of Halifax on Monday evening, after travelling from South Asia.
The vessel has the capacity to carry more than 16,000 shipping containers and is about three and a half football fields long.
